Miss Me

 Miss me, but let me go 
When I come to the end of the road 
And the sun has set for me 
I want no rites in a gloom filled room 
Why cry for a soul set free 
Miss me a little – but not too long 
And not with your head bowed low 
Remember the love that we once shared 
Miss me – but let me go 
For this is a journey that we must all take 
And each must go alone 
It’s all a part of the Master’s plan 
A step on the road to home 
When you are lonely, and sick of heart 
Go to the friends we know 
And bury your sorrows in doing good deeds 
Miss me – but let me go

Author Unknown
